Why Millennials and Gen Z Love Karaoke More Than Ever
Karaoke has experienced a remarkable resurgence, particularly amongst Millennials and Gen Z. What was as soon as a pastime reserved for smoky bars and birthday parties has developed into a full-blown cultural phenomenon. These younger generations are embracing karaoke like never before, and their passion for singing their hearts out is reshaping the way we expertise music, social connection, and entertainment.
The Rise of Karaoke Culture in the Digital Age
One of the primary reasons Millennials and Gen Z are so drawn to karaoke is the seamless integration of technology into the experience. Unlike earlier generations who relied on bulky machines and limited music catalogs, as we speak’s karaoke is powered by streaming apps, mobile devices, and smart TVs. Platforms like YouTube, TikTok, and specialised karaoke apps allow customers to sing their favorite tunes from virtually anywhere—at home, in the car, or at a party.
This level of convenience appeals directly to tech-savvy individuals who value on-demand entertainment. Karaoke no longer requires a dedicated venue; it’s available 24/7 with just just a few taps. The ability to record and share performances on-line adds another layer of excitement, helping songs go viral and encouraging even the shyest singers to join in.
A Social Expertise That Breaks the Ice
For Millennials and Gen Z, karaoke is more than just music—it’s a social ritual. In a world the place screen time dominates, karaoke offers a rare chance to bond with friends face-to-face. Whether or not it’s an informal night time at a karaoke bar or a themed house party, the act of singing together breaks down social barriers and sparks prompt camaraderie.
This communal facet is very important to Gen Z, a generation that values experiences over possessions. Karaoke nights provide fun, affordable, and memorable ways to celebrate friendships and mark special occasions. Even virtual karaoke sessions via Zoom or social media live streams became popular in the course of the pandemic, proving that singing collectively can unite people even once they're apart.
Self-Expression and Mental Wellness
Each Millennials and Gen Z are highly attuned to mental health and emotional well-being. Karaoke serves as a strong outlet for self-expression and stress relief. Singing out loud, especially to favorite or nostalgic songs, can lift moods, enhance confidence, and provide a cathartic release.
Moreover, karaoke provides individuals a chance to showcase their personalities in a low-pressure setting. It doesn’t matter when you’re pitch-excellent or hilariously off-key—the joy lies within the act itself. For these generations that prize authenticity and vulnerability, karaoke is the right platform to precise themselves without worry of judgment.
Affect of Pop Tradition and Social Media
The impact of pop culture and influencers cannot be underestimated. Popular TV shows like The Masked Singer, Lip Sync Battle, and Automobilepool Karaoke have reintroduced singing as a mainstream form of entertainment. These shows resonate particularly with Millennials and Gen Z, who're highly influenced by celebrity culture and viral content.
Social media platforms amplify this interest. TikTok, in particular, has turned ordinary users into overnight singing sensations, sparking karaoke-style trends and lip-sync challenges. The ease of engaging with trending audio and sharing it with a wide audience makes karaoke-style content addictive and widely accepted.
Personalized, Trendy, and Accessible
Modern karaoke caters to the aesthetics and preferences of younger adults. Many karaoke lounges are actually designed with Instagrammable interiors, offering themed rooms, temper lighting, and high-quality audio systems. These venues aren’t just places to sing—they’re experiences curated to match the lifestyle of youthful generations.
Additionally, karaoke has develop into more inclusive and diverse. With multilingual options, genre-spanning catalogs, and personalized playlists, there’s something for everyone. This inclusivity displays the values of Millennials and Gen Z, who celebrate cultural selection and individuality.
Karaoke’s newfound popularity among Millennials and Gen Z stems from its fusion of technology, social interplay, emotional release, and cultural relevance. It’s not just a pastime—it’s a lifestyle trend that aligns perfectly with the values and behaviors of in the present day’s youth. As long as folks crave connection and creative expression, karaoke will proceed to thrive in exciting, modern ways.
